As a mom of three boys, working as a garden coordinator and specialist for pre-k through elementary school, I am passionate about nurturing young minds through growing food. I founded Gardening & More to offer enrichment opportunities to foster environmental literacy and create authentic learning spaces. I currently oversee forty raised organic vegetable beds and vibrant pollinator gardens in Westchester County. I'm excited about stimulating a child's love for food and appreciation of nature.
​
Having completed a graduate program Education for Sustainability at Manhattanville College in 2020, my post course field work included designing and executing a project for change. I shared my vision - a school garden and waste reduction program with stewardship as the cornerstone. I aimed for our youngest citizens, and have been busy ever since.
​
As we inch towards creating a sustainable future for the next generation, I believe in empowering children and adults to make change, by reimagining food, how we grow, use and recycle. It's transformative to teach a child how to nurture a seed, taste a new vegetable for the first time and help an adult discover the many ways to compost and grow a garden.
